Abstract

This article examines the impact of current political challenges on ethnopolitical dynamics in the Kabardino-Balkarian Republic (KBR). Based on an interdisciplinary analysis, it substantiates the thesis that contemporary challenges act as a catalyst, bringing to light deep, latent socioeconomic and historical contradictions. The central argument of the paper is that the long-term stability of a multi-ethnic region depends on the ability of government institutions to transform these challenges into a legitimate political process, offering fair and targeted solutions. Despite the general normalization of the situation in the North Caucasus after the 2010s, persistent structural problems create a permanent risk of local conflicts escalating into ethnic conflicts. The KBR, with its unique model of "balanced representation," is considered a key case for studying this contradiction between external stability and internal conflict potential.
